The 510 makes complete sense for a cigalike. It was the best of the bunch... but... We have devices in the 22mm range now... and when it comes to thread engagement for conductivity, bigger IS better.

I die a little every time somebody prefers 510 over Z2 or P3. People that own devices that feature P3 connectors, but purchase 510 Kabukis so they can use them on their whole collection miss out on getting to really see how great the P3 connection actually is.

The 510 makes complete sense for a cigalike. It was the best of the bunch... but... We have devices in the 22mm range now... and when it comes to thread engagement for conductivity, bigger IS better.

I die a little every time somebody prefers 510 over Z2 or P3. People that own devices that feature P3 connectors, but purchase 510 Kabukis so they can use them on their whole collection miss out on getting to really see how great the P3 connection actually is.
I get your point but economics play a huge factor in buying decisions. If you've got multiple devices with the 510 connector and only one with a P3, it would stand to reason you'd want something that works with both. And honestly from what I've been reading, not everyone has jumped on board with the P3 standard. People aren't going to ditch their current devices because the P3 is the new hit wonder in very limited use.
